Specification
| Products | Radar level meter sensor |
| Model no. | SUP-RD906 |
| Range | 0-20 meters |
| Application | Tank |
| Process Connection | Thread or Flange |
| Temperature | -40℃~150℃ |
| Process Pressure | Normal pressure |
| Accuracy | ±3mm |
| Protection Grade | IP67 |
| Frequency Range | 26GHz |
| Output | 4-20mA (Two-wire/Four-wire) |
| RS485 Modbus | |
| Power | DC(6~24V)/ Four-wire DC 24V / Two-wire |

Installation guide
![]() |
![]() |
![]() |
| Be installed in the diameter of the 1/4 or 1/6. Note: The minimum distance from the tank wall should be 200mm.Note: ① datum ②The container center or axis of symmetry | The top conical tank level, can be installed at the top of the tank is intermediate, can guarantee the measurement to the conical bottom | A feed antenna to the vertical alignment surface. If the surface is rough, stack angle must be used to adjust the angle of cardan flange of the antenna to the alignment surface. (Due to the solid surface tilt will cause the echo attenuation, even Loss of signal.) |
